The rise of Respawn Entertainment
After leaving Infinity Ward, Zampella co-founded Respawn Entertainment, a studio that continued his legacy of innovation. With hits like Titanfall and its sequel, as well as Apex Legends, Respawn showcased Zampella’s ability to create not just successful titles but also new gaming experiences that captivated audiences. His work with Respawn demonstrated a commitment to quality and creativity that resonated within the gaming community.
In addition to his accomplishments in the first-person shooter genre, Zampella’s leadership at Respawn paved the way for a new era of online gaming. Apex Legends, in particular, introduced a unique blend of character-based gameplay and battle royale mechanics, attracting a diverse player base and setting new trends in the industry.
